Position Summary

The IT Systems Manager leads the day-to-day technology operations for the Company’s facility. This hands-on leader owns infrastructure, networks, systems administration, end-user support, and cybersecurity compliance in an ITAR-controlled aerospace manufacturing environment. The role is responsible for keeping a growing engineering and production operation running securely and reliably while helping mature IT processes and CMMC / NIST 800-171 readiness.

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age on-site IT infrastructure: servers, virtualization, storage, networking, firewalls, wireless, and endpoint fleet.
  • Administer Microsoft environments (Active Directory / Entra ID, Windows Server, Microsoft 365) and core business systems.
  • Lead the help-desk and end-user support function, setting standards for responsiveness, onboarding/offboarding, and ticket resolution.
  • Support and enforce cybersecurity controls aligned to NIST SP 800-171 / CMMC, including ITAR/EAR data handling, access control, patching, and backup/disaster recovery.
  • Manage system monitoring, performance, capacity, and uptime for engineering and manufacturing systems.
  • Coordinate vendors, managed-service providers, licensing, and IT procurement.
  • Maintain documentation, asset inventory, and standard operating procedures.
  • Partner with engineering and operations to support shop-floor and lab technology needs.

Work Authorization & Eligibility

This position supports ITAR- and EAR-controlled programs. Applicants must be a “U.S. Person” as defined under 22 CFR §120.62 (U.S. citizen, lawful permanent resident, or protected individual). The facility is access-controlled and the role is subject to a background check and, for certain programs, eligibility for a U.S. government security clearance.
